The Science Behind R290: Why It’s a Zero-Carbon Game-Changer

Zero carbon refrigerant heat pumps lean on R290 to cut emissions at the source. Here’s the quick science:
– R290 is a natural hydrocarbon. No synthetic chemicals.
– GWP of 3—compared to 1,300 for some HFCs.
– High latent heat capacity. Moves more energy per cycle.
– Non-ozone-depleting. Good for both this decade and the next.

Think of it as switching from Regular unleaded petrol to electric. The vehicle’s still doing its job—getting you from A to B—but with a fraction of the environmental wear and tear.

Making the Switch: Grants, Financing, and Installation

Worried about the upfront cost? The UK government’s Boiler Upgrade Scheme offers grants up to £5,000 for qualifying installations. Combine that with flexible finance options from Megawave and tailored system design, and the investment becomes budget-friendly.
